Official title

Ibrance® Post-Marketing Database Study Incidence of Interstitial Lung Disease in Inoperable or Recurrent Breast Cancer Patients Treated With Palbociclib in a Post-marketing Setting: Cohort Study Using the Medical Data Vision (MDV) Database

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

The purpose of the study is to: * compare the chances of getting interstitial lung disease (ILD) in new users of palbociclib plus fulvestrant to new users of fulvestrant alone (using data from before palbociclib was out in the market) * look into the factors that can cause ILD in new users of palbociclib. This study uses patient data without giving out any personal information of the patient. This data is taken from a hospital-based claims database of the MDV database, that includes data from more than 400 hospitals in Japan. This study will use data of patients who are: * diagnosed with breast cancer that include newly treated with palbociclib and/or other endocrine-based therapies for inoperable or recurrent breast cancer between 25 November 2011 and 30 November 2024.
